ST JOHN'S CHAPEL (Site of) St John's Chapel (site of) Revd [Reverend] J McPherson Canisbay
Dr [Dcotor] Kennedy West Canisbay
Mr Banks Rigifa
002 A building dedicated to St John was supposed to have been built near this site. no vestige of any of the walls remain. A graveyard attached - the last interment was about 20 years ago when the body of a seaman was washed on shore near - The vestige of a ditch a moat still remains defending it on the landside -
